Global Mylar Bags Market Analysis and Forecast 2020-2035
The Global Mylar Bags Market is witnessing robust growth, driven by increasing demand for secure, sustainable, and high-barrier packaging solutions across various industries. Mylar bags, known for their durability, barrier properties, and flexibility, are increasingly preferred in food, pharmaceuticals, and electronics sectors. From 2025, the market is expected to grow at a significant CAGR, propelled by technological advancements, changes in consumer packaging preferences, e-commerce proliferation, and stringent regulations for food safety and shelf-life extension. The market landscape features rapid innovation in bag types, digital printing, and sustainable material usage, making Mylar bags a staple in premium packaging solutions globally.

Global Mylar Bags Market Share by Type, 2025
In 2025, Stand Up Pouches dominate the Mylar bags market, followed by Flat Bags and Gusseted Bags. Stand Up Pouches lead due to their convenience, shelf-appeal, and suitability for a variety of product types, especially in food and beverage applications. Flat Bags retain relevance in industrial and medical packaging where product volume is less critical. Gusseted Bags, offering greater storage efficiency for bulk packaging, maintain a stable market share. Ongoing innovation in design and materials continues to enhance the performance and appeal of all bag types.
Global Mylar Bags Market Share by Application, 2025
Food packaging remains the leading application for Mylar bags in 2025, given stricter safety standards and increased preference for products with extended shelf life. Pharmaceuticals follow, as regulation and tamper-proof requirements drive demand for high-barrier bags. Electronics also represent a significant segment, using Mylar for moisture and static protection. This application diversity highlights Mylar bags' versatility, addressing the unique needs across consumer and industrial sectors while ensuring product integrity and compliance.

Global Mylar Bags Market Share by Region, 2025
Asia Pacific leads the global Mylar bags market in 2025, accounting for the largest market share due to the presence of significant manufacturing hubs and rapid urbanization. North America follows closely, driven by technological innovation and stringent packaging regulations. Europe retains a strong position with ongoing demand from food and pharmaceutical industries and emphasis on sustainable packaging. Regional expansion strategies from key players contribute to these leaders’ dominance.
